Output 52d3162de5904e319bcf66d3746c05941c2d012eeb96b971c399f97328b089e3:2

value
34269729
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57f10394018f4cbfd0c2a6d8c9487be90550ffc2 OP_EQUALVERIFY OP_CHECKSIG
address
191zWdmd9Z5vdb5LfeNxDydrXUjvHQ7NcP
transaction
52d3162de5904e319bcf66d3746c05941c2d012eeb96b971c399f97328b089e3
spent
true